NETA Officially Establishes Collaboration with PT Gotion Green Energy Solutions Indonesia to Enhance Local Content for CKD


Jakarta, March 18th 2023 – Following its strategic move to commence local assembly of electric vehicles in CKD form starting May 2024, PT NETA Auto Indonesia (NETA), Indonesia's leading electric vehicle distributor, has officially partnered with PT Gotion Green Energy Solutions Indonesia for the provision of electric vehicle batteries. The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) signing ceremony took place today (3/18) at PT Handal Indonesia Motor, Bekasi, West Java. This partnership strengthens NETA's commitment to increasing domestic component content (TKDN) for NETA V and other models in the future.
"NETA's commitment is not only limited to introducing electric vehicles with advanced technology to the Indonesian market but also to actively contribute to supporting the government's efforts in the overall development of the electric vehicle ecosystem. Therefore, we are not only focused on local assembly but also strive to increase local component development to meet a minimum standard of 40%," said Mr. Liu Lei, Commissioner of PT NETA Auto Manufacturing Indonesia.
PT Gotion Green Energy Solutions Indonesia is a global energy company that has invested in Indonesia since 2022, focusing on the production of electric vehicle batteries. PT Gotion will be the supplier of Lithium Iron Phosphate (LFP) batteries for NETA's electric vehicles. The signing of this agreement was represented directly by Mr. Liu Lei, Commissioner of PT NETA Auto Manufacturing Indonesia, and Mr. Qu Fengjun, Directo of Gotion Green Energy Solutions Indonesia. The partnership between NETA and Gotion is expected not only to make a significant contribution to local battery supply but also to strengthen the domestic supply chain and improve efficiency and sustainability in the national automotive industry.
"Indonesia has great potential in the global growth of electric vehicles. Therefore, we are committed to actively participating in the transition process towards the electric vehicle ecosystem in the country, by producing electric vehicles and using quality local components. This collaboration is a crucial step in realizing our vision and mission to provide advanced and quality electric vehicles for all segments of the Indonesian market," concluded Liu Lei.
